Great channel and explanations of the exercises. What do you recommend to add mass to the posterior or rear deltoids?
Hey I saw this comment and had some recommendations. I recommend doing exercises like cable crossovers and incline bench posterior delt flys in a way that lines the exercise's path of motion with the rear delt's muscle fiber orientation. For rear delts, you don't need a whole lot of volume and I personally like to do something like 20% of the total volume at a heavy weight (6-8 reps), %60 of the total volume moderate weight (8-15 reps), and 20% of the total volume light weight high reps (15+ reps). Focus and building a strong mind muscle connection and isolating the rear delt, it's a smaller muscle and its common that other muscles will want to take over to assist in the movement which is why building the mind muscle connection is important for isolating the rear delts.
